Compare Cookeville to Mount Juliet
This post compares Cookeville, Tennessee to Mount Juliet, Tennessee across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.
Dimension | Cookeville (city) | Mount Juliet (city) |
---|---|---|
Population | 32,536 | 31,397 |
Income (median) | $35,279 | $55,406 |
Home Value (median) | $160,600 | $238,700 |
White | 90% | 85% |
Black | 4% | 7% |
Asian | 2% | 3% |
With Kids | 23% | 45% |
Age (median) | 29 | 35 |
Rentals | 57% | 23% |
